Heat will not be simply scorching, it’s cumulative

Summer warmth in Fort Worth isn’t a single mission. It’s sustained UV publicity, thermal biking from early morning to late afternoon, and attic heat load that cooks the bottom of the deck. The everyday expansion and contraction convinces weaker shingles to curve or crack lengthy formerly the organization’s brochure shows they may want to. Granule loss speeds up underneath UV, which exposes asphalt to greater UV, which hurries up growing old. It’s a comments loop.

On a recent job close Heritage Trace Parkway in North Fort Worth, we pulled off a nine-yr-vintage three-tab roof that regarded 15. It wasn’t storm smash. The shingles had lost ample granules that the asphalt become naked on southern faces. The attic had two generators and a handful of soffit vents, yet intake used to be blocked by painted-over perforations and insulation batts shoved opposed to the baffles. Heat rose, stagnated, and baked the roof from lower than. The lesson is blunt: the supreme shingle should not conquer a trapped attic.

Shingle kinds which can handle Fort Worth summers

Most home owners compare three households of https://gunnerwyuh080.lucialpiazzale.com/choosing-a-roofing-company-in-fort-worth-for-hail-resistant-shingles asphalt shingles: 3-tab, architectural (additionally which is called dimensional or laminate), and designer or impression-rated editions. Metal and tile belong within the combination, too, exceptionally for hail-prone streets throughout Arlington Heights and along Camp Bowie, however asphalt still covers the majority of homes in Tarrant County.

Architectural asphalt shingles are the workhorse for our local weather. They rate more than 3-tabs however closing longer and resist wind improved. The excess thickness isn’t only for seems to be. Two laminated layers of asphalt and fiberglass mat preserve granules longer and tolerate thermal cycling superior. When you add an influence-rated model, you benefit a harder major layer designed to shrug off average hail. Not each hailstone is identical, yet impression-rated shingles most often earn Class 3 or Class 4 scores. In neighborhoods from Keller to Saginaw and Eagle Mountain Lake, that upgrade can imply the big difference between a few bruised spots and a full replacement after a spring mobile phone blows via.

Metal roofing is a further effective candidate for Texas warmth. Standing seam panels mirror extra sun, shed heat right now after dusk, and traditionally qualify for curb insurance coverage charges. They usually are not resistant to hail, yet thicker gauges and ideal fastening store the manner intact and watertight. Metal prices more in advance, and a few houses in Fairmount ancient districts would have to follow strict aesthetic regulations, however once you plan to stay put longer than 10 to 15 years, the lifecycle math can desire metallic.

Concrete or clay tile handles warmth effectively, however weight concerns. Many Fort Worth properties round Western Hills or Benbrook had been now not framed for tile so much. You can engineer a retrofit, yet the structural paintings plus tile charge infrequently beats a prime-give up asphalt or metallic possibility except you cost the vogue specially.

The quiet hero: cool roof generation and color choice

The concept of a “cool roof” isn’t advertising fluff. Cool-rated shingles use reflective granules that start more photo voltaic potential back into the atmosphere. You won’t confuse them with bright white commercial membranes, yet even darker blends with “cool” granules can lessen roof floor temperatures by a major margin. That translates to cut back attic temps and much less pressure for your AC, even if your place sits off Hulen Street or close to the Stockyards the place afternoon sun feels relentless on open rather a lot.

Color still things. Light to medium tones soak up much less warm. Many home owners default to charcoal or black for dramatic contrast with crimson brick, familiar in Fort Worth’s older neighborhoods. It appears crisp on day one, however the roof line turns into a warm sink in July. If you wish a darker glance, reflect on a fab-rated darkish blend over a favourite black. If your property sits lower than heavy color, similar to close to the Trinity Trails with mature canopies, you might escape with a barely darker tone with out paying as high a warmth penalty.

Ventilation and intake: the make-or-wreck detail

I seldom start a reroof dialogue with shingle brochures. I delivery at the soffits. Intake air flow is the oxygen of a roof manner. Without it, exhaust vents struggle a shedding conflict. For a customary gable roof in Fort Worth, we goal for balanced consumption and exhaust to satisfy or exceed 1 rectangular foot of internet unfastened ventilation part in step with three hundred rectangular ft of attic surface, assuming precise vapor manage. Many ranch-flavor properties from the Nineteen Seventies to 1990s underperform the following. The soffit vents are small, clogged, or missing, and insulation is filled into every hole.

On a up to date reroof in TCU-West Cliff, the attic ran 15 to 20 tiers cooler with the aid of adding non-stop vented aluminum soffit, clearing the choked pathways with baffles, and switching from a couple of generators to a non-stop ridge vent. The shingle resolution mattered, but restoring airflow turned a hotbox right into a attainable attic. When you interview a roofer, ask how they calculate ventilation and what alterations they advise. If they wave it off, maintain wanting.

Underlayments and what awfully helps in Texas storms

The sheet under your shingle takes the 1st hit when wind drives rain uphill. Traditional 15-pound felt has its situation, but man made underlayments face up to tearing and hold fasteners more suitable in gusts. Around dormers or on low slopes, I decide upon peel-and-stick ice and water barrier, in spite of the fact that we’re not in Minnesota. It’s much less approximately ice and extra approximately wind-pushed rain. Valleys, roof-to-wall transitions, and penetrations enjoy the added seal.

I’ve visible roofs in Arlington Heights tackle water for the period of sideways storms in which the underlayment did the heavy lifting, procuring time till the weather cleared. That doesn’t excuse sloppy flashing work at the chimney or skylights, however it’s a belt-and-suspenders strategy that can pay off when a spring squall rolls across downtown and over the West seventh district.

Hail, impression rankings, and the insurance plan conversation

Fort Worth will get hail. Not every yr, now not on each and every block, but sufficient that effect-resistant shingles earn their avoid. Class 4 shingles are the modern-day high bar in asphalt. They’re thicker, engineered for superior granule adhesion, and sometimes come with improved wind warranties. In many Tarrant County guidelines, a Class four roof can scale back rates by way of a considerable percent, notwithstanding the policy language concerns. Some providers offset the cut price with actual coins value clauses or cosmetic smash exclusions on metallic. Read your policy, then ask your roofing contractor to suggest a shingle that balances top rate discount rates with proper-world toughness.

We changed a roof within the Alliance discipline, north of the Fort Worth Meacham International Airport corridor, the place the home-owner noticed an annual top rate drop that blanketed kind of 20 to 30 p.c. of the shingle improve check. That math adjustments as costs evolve, yet it illustrates the communique you should have in case you intend to continue to be 5 years or greater.

Fasteners, nailing patterns, and why the small stuff matters

Heat doesn’t simply scan shingles. It exams the set up. Nails placed too high leave out the double-layer nailing zone of architectural shingles. Nails pushed at an perspective minimize into the mat and create a level of failure. In windy circumstances out with the aid of Eagle Mountain Lake or open so much in a long way North Fort Worth, a poor nailing activity will exhibit up directly as tabs elevate or ripple.

Ask your roof craftsman about nail classification, gun strain, and inspection. Galvanized ring-shank nails keep more effective in OSB decks that have noticed moisture swings. Proper power sets the nail flush, now not overdriven. A conscientious team leader inspects courses, relatively near eaves and rakes where wind gets lower than the edge.

Decking assessments, code improvements, and what to devise for

Older buildings, fairly bungalows close to Magnolia Avenue and Fairmount, once in a while hide surprises underneath the shingles. Spaced plank decking or skinny 3/8-inch plywood doesn’t meet current ideas for lots producers. If your reroof calls for re-decking, that provides money but presents a better base and better nail chew. Plan a contingency line merchandise. Most professional roofing guests Fort Worth groups will name out comfortable spots for the time of the tear-off and produce you onto the driveway to work out the rot before substitute.

Drip facet, starter strip, and suitable valley steel are non-negotiables. They’re not flashy. They simply hinder callbacks. If a contractor offers to pass them to store money, you’re not getting a good deal, you’re acquiring a crisis.

Maintenance after the hot roof is going on

A roof isn't always a hard and fast-and-forget formulation. Gutters want cleaning to ward off water backing up onto the eaves. Trees need trimming so branches do not scrape granules away on windy nights. Every spring, particularly after storms sweep in from the west previous Naval Air Station Joint Reserve Base Fort Worth, do a flooring-level inspection with binoculars or a zoomed phone. Look for lifted ridge caps, lacking shingles alongside rakes, or brilliant flashing exposed in which it turned into as soon as tucked lower than. Small maintenance now preclude bigger coverage claims later.

If you seen ceiling stains in rooms alongside outside walls all over sideways rain, ask your roof artisan to check up on kick-out flashings where roof planes die into walls. Those small metal items continue water from strolling at the back of siding or stone. They are straight forward to fail to remember and costly to disregard.
